How it works

Four steps, start to payment.

No app to download, no forms. Everything happens in WhatsApp, on the phone you already have.

1

Send VOICE on WhatsApp

Message the word VOICE to our number. The bot confirms your slot, asks you to reply AGREE to the terms, then takes your full name — as registered on your MoMo — and the MoMo number we should pay.

2

Record one line at a time

Product questions, price negotiations, delivery addresses, Pidgin. Say each one as a voice note, like you're really messaging a shop. Small slips are perfect — don't re-record.

3

A few lines with noise — on purpose

The last lines are recorded again with real background noise: street, market, fan, TV. Real customers don't record in studios, so neither does our test set.

4

Get paid within 48 hours

Every accepted voice note earns GH₵5, sent to your MoMo after a quick quality check. Stop halfway? You're still paid for every accepted line you recorded.

Straight answers

Questions people ask

?Who can join?

Anyone 18 or older in Ghana with WhatsApp and a Mobile Money account registered in their own name. One person, one MoMo — that's how we pay you, and how we keep the program fair.

?What counts as an accepted voice note?

We can hear you clearly enough to understand, and it's recognisably the line asked for. Accents, natural slips and the background noise on your noisy takes are exactly what we want. Silence, a different line, or a resent copy of an earlier recording won't count — and the bot tells you your score and the reason whenever a line needs a redo.

?What happens to my recordings?

They become part of a private test set we use to measure and improve how Vendwa understands Ghanaian voices — including training our speech models. Stored securely, linked only to your name and payment record, and never published or sold. You can ask us to delete them any time before they're locked into the test set.

?Is this a job?

No — it's a one-off paid task, about ten minutes of your time per round. There's no employment relationship, no schedule, and no obligation to continue.

?The bot says all slots are taken. Now what?

Each round has limited slots so every participant gets reviewed and paid quickly. A slot opens again when someone drops out — and new rounds are announced on this page, so check back.

?Will there be more rounds?

Yes. This is an ongoing program: future rounds will cover more voices, more everyday situations, and Twi and other Ghanaian languages — each one paid the same way, through the same WhatsApp number.
